From fb8fab66edb76e10899adb7b54c3fb296ec42504 Mon Sep 17 00:00:00 2001 From: Ian Jackson Date: Mon, 9 Jan 2012 21:33:29 +0000 Subject: [PATCH] fixes --- .gitignore | 1 + Makefile | 2 +- debian/xfonts-traditional.postrm | 4 +++- debian/xfonts-traditional.prerm | 8 ++++---- 4 files changed, 9 insertions(+), 6 deletions(-) diff --git a/.gitignore b/.gitignore index c3cdc9b..e290cfe 100644 --- a/.gitignore +++ b/.gitignore @@ -13,3 +13,4 @@ debian/debhelper.log debian/xfonts-traditional debian/xfonts-traditional.substvars debian/xfonts-traditional.debhelper.log +debian/xfonts-traditional.*.debhelper diff --git a/Makefile b/Makefile index b914bd5..75c9eb8 100644 --- a/Makefile +++ b/Makefile @@ -17,7 +17,7 @@ install: <$(utility) >$(utility).sedded $(install) -m755 -d $(DESTDIR)$(prefix)/{bin,share/{man/man8,$(package)/rules}} $(install) -m755 $(utility).sedded $(DESTDIR)$(prefix)/bin/$(utility) - $(install) -m755 $(utility).8 $(DESTDIR)$(prefix)/man/man8/. + $(install) -m755 $(utility).8 $(DESTDIR)$(prefix)/share/man/man8/. $(install) -m644 rules/* $(DESTDIR)$(prefix)/share/$(package)/rules/ clean: diff --git a/debian/xfonts-traditional.postrm b/debian/xfonts-traditional.postrm index e6d6bed..303188e 100755 --- a/debian/xfonts-traditional.postrm +++ b/debian/xfonts-traditional.postrm @@ -1,9 +1,11 @@ #!/bin/sh set -e . /usr/share/debconf/confmodule + +#DEBHELPER# + case "$1" in purge) - db_purge || true aliasfile=/etc/X11/fonts/misc/xfonts-base.alias rm -f $aliasfile.trad ;; diff --git a/debian/xfonts-traditional.prerm b/debian/xfonts-traditional.prerm index 5cb9a99..8b1ed6b 100755 --- a/debian/xfonts-traditional.prerm +++ b/debian/xfonts-traditional.prerm @@ -7,10 +7,10 @@ case "$1" in remove) - echo 'Checking that "fixed" is not from xfonts-traditional..." + echo 'Checking that "fixed" is not from xfonts-traditional...' if grep '^fixed[ ][ ]*-trad-'; then - cat >&2 <&2 <<'END' Removing xfonts-traditional would break your X server by removing "fixed". You should not remove xfonts-traditional while "fixed" refers to one @@ -33,12 +33,12 @@ END -name xfonts-traditional.done -o -name xfonts-traditional.done.new -o -name trad--\*.pcf.gz.new \) \ - -print0 | xargs -0r rm + -print0 | xargs -0r rm -- find /usr/share/fonts/X11 /usr/local/share/fonts/X11 \ -type f \ -name trad--\*.pcf.gz \ - -print0 | xargs -0r rm + -print0 | xargs -0r rm -- ;; -- 2.11.0